Police K9 competition open to public

NEWS-LEDGER ONLINE — JUNE 14, 2013 You and your family are invited to watch the “LAWDOGS Police K9 Competition’ Saturday (June 15) at River City High School from 8 a.m. to 4 p.m. Police dog teams from several agencies will compete in categories of search, agility, obedience and protection. West Sac picks new chief of police

NEWS-LEDGER ONLINE — MAY 9, 2013 –     The City of West Sacramento announced this morning that the city council has chosen a police chief to replacing retiring chief Dan Drummond.     Tom McDonald, a currently a Los Angeles Police Department captain, has been appointed to the post.
